Dec 22, 2023 · eMMC offers relatively lesser storage capacities than SSD and usually ranges from 32 GB to 64 GB or sometimes 128 GB to 256 GB. These capacities may not seem very large for modern devices, but eMMC often has additional options to expand storage using microSD cards. Note: Larger eMMC sizes above 128GB are relatively rare to find in the market.

TRENDING {X-html Replaced} Editors' Choice THIS DEFINITION IS FOR PERSONAL USE ONLY.Dec 11, 2019 · Right now, the largest capacity eMMC available is only 128GB. eMMC is the kind of storage used in smartphones, so that’s why they cap out at 128GB. If you ever see an eMMC listed as having 1 Tb capacity, understand that Tb stands for Terabits, while TB stands for TeraBytes. A Terabit is about 125 GB. A Terabyte is 1000 GB. Jim&Gloria StoreVisit Store. ROCK Pi 4 doesn't come with on board storage, it uses the eMMC module instead. The benefits of eMMC module is the user can choose the storage as they need, it reduces the main board SKU for us. Also, pluggable eMMC module makes switching OS possible. eMMC module.
